Understanding the Breitling Navitimer Gold Market
The price of a used Breitling Navitimer gold watch, like any pre-owned luxury item, is subject to a variety of factors. Understanding these factors is crucial for both buyers and sellers. This section will explore the key elements influencing the Breitling Navitimer gold price.
* Metal and Karat: The most significant factor is the type of gold used. 18k gold is the most common in higher-end Breitling Navitimers, but you might encounter watches in other karats. The higher the karat, the purer the gold, and consequently, the higher the price. The weight of the gold also plays a role, with larger models commanding higher values.
* Model and Year: The specific model of the Navitimer significantly impacts its value. Limited edition models, collaborations, or those with unique features will fetch higher prices than standard production models. The year of manufacture also matters; older, vintage Navitimers, particularly those in excellent condition, can be highly collectible and command premium prices. Referencing a Breitling Navitimer price guide or price list can be invaluable in understanding these nuances.
* Condition: The condition of the watch is paramount. Scratches, dents, and imperfections will directly affect its value. A watch in pristine condition, with its original box and papers, will command a significantly higher price than one showing signs of wear. Thorough inspection is essential, ideally by a qualified watchmaker, before making a purchase.
* Movement: Breitling has used various movements throughout the Navitimer's history. Knowing the movement (e.g., B01, Valjoux 7750) and its condition is vital. A well-maintained movement is a key indicator of the watch's overall quality and longevity.
* Market Demand: Like any luxury good, the market demand for specific Navitimer models fluctuates. Certain models become more sought-after over time, driving up their prices. Keeping an eye on trends and market fluctuations is helpful, especially when considering selling a pre-owned Breitling Navitimer.
